4 FAQs about [Dakar large monomer for outdoor power supply]
When did Karpowership start supplying electricity in Senegal?
Operations commenced in Dakar in October 2019 – only two months after the contract signing. In December 2021, an additional contract of 100 MW was signed. With an installed capacity of 335 MW, Karpowership has been supplying 20% of Senegal’s total electricity demand.
Who owns Senegal's power?
Senelec owns 15%, while West African Energy controls the remaining 85%. The project, located near Dakar, will use indigenous gas, potentially reducing Senegal’s power rates. Turbines are supplied by General Electric, while engineering and construction are handled by Calik Enerji. Sendou – 125 MW
What is Senegal's 125 MW coal-fired power station?
Senegal’s Sendou coal-fired power station, with a capacity of 125 MW, has surpassed heavy fuel oil generators as the country’s most cost-effective source of baseload power. The project, which has been ongoing since 2007, is a regional success. It intends to enhance Senegal’s power dependability and cost through a “Build, Own, and Operate” model.
What is Senegal's largest gas-to-power plant?
The project, which is scheduled to begin construction in 2024, will be Senegal’s largest gas-to-power plant, producing 360 MW from natural gas supplies. It will also run on light crude oil as an alternative fuel.
